- Description:
- The document criticizes Congress for passing bills like the Wagner Murray-Dingell Bills and expresses opposition to the legislation. The writers urge their representative, George B. Schwabe, to do everything in his power to defeat the bills. Copies of the letter have been sent to other members of Congress from Oklahoma.
